Ángel Puente is a scholar working on Organic Chemistry, Inorganic Chemistry and Pharmaceutical Science. According to data from OpenAlex, Ángel Puente has authored 13 papers receiving a total of 480 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 9 papers in Organic Chemistry, 5 papers in Inorganic Chemistry and 3 papers in Pharmaceutical Science. Recurrent topics in Ángel Puente's work include Asymmetric Synthesis and Catalysis (5 papers), Fluorine in Organic Chemistry (3 papers) and Inorganic Fluorides and Related Compounds (3 papers). Ángel Puente is often cited by papers focused on Asymmetric Synthesis and Catalysis (5 papers), Fluorine in Organic Chemistry (3 papers) and Inorganic Fluorides and Related Compounds (3 papers). Ángel Puente collaborates with scholars based in Germany, Spain and Netherlands. Ángel Puente's co-authors include Claudio Palomo, Silvia Vera, Aitor Landa, Mikel Oiarbide, Antonia Mielgo, Herbert Mayr, Carme Masdeu, M.A. Maestro, Li Shen and Marc Londo and has published in prestigious journals such as Angewandte Chemie International Edition, Journal of Cleaner Production and Chemistry - A European Journal.
